[20p-S322-3] Diagnostic device for vessel unstable plaque using the ultrasonic-velocity change imaging method by RF heating

〇(M1)daiki yokota1, Mano Kazune1, Tanigawa Shohei1, Hori Makoto1, Aotani Yuhei1, Kumagai Yuta1, Matsuyama Tetsuya1, Wada Kenji1, Matsunaka Toshiyuki1, Horinaka Hiromichi1, Morikawa Hiroyasu2 (1.Osaka Pref.Univ., 2.Osaka City Univ.)

Keywords:vessel plaque,ultrasonic velocity change,RF heating

The blood vessel plaque with a lipid core has a risk of thrombus and is likely to bring on acute heart disease. We have already proposed the method for identifying lipid domains by changes in the ultrasonic propagation velocity by near-infrared light or ultrasonic heating. In this report, I studied the ultrasonic velocity-change method using the RF hearting device. The commercially available RF heating device was to heat the pseudo blood vessel phantom. It was confirmed that the ultrasonic velocity-change image clearly displayed the pseudo unstable plaque.
